A particle of charge 2×10 is to -4is taken from a point at a potential of 40 v to another point at potential of 240v calculate the work done

Answer:

4 × 10^(-2) J

Explanation:

Q = 2 × 10^(-4) C

V1 = 40 V

V2 = 240 V

V2 - V1 = W/Q

240 V - 40 V = W/2 × 10^(-4) C

200 V = W/2 × 10^(-4) C

W = 200 V × 2 × 10^(-4) C

W = 400 V × 10^(-4) C

W = 4 × 10^(-2) J
